Fresh Rice salad (Great way to use leftover rice)

Ingredients

20 mins
3 people
  1. 2 cupsrice
  2. Shredded Cabbage
  3. Thinly sliced broccoli
  4. Shredded carrots
  5. 5pepper dews (pickled or bottled pepper dews)
  6. Pickled ginger
  7. Baby tomatoes
  8. Sauce for salad
  9. 3 TBSSoya sauce
  10. 1lemon
  11. 1 TBSapple cider vinegar
  12. 1 TBSpepper dew sauce from the bottle
  13. Pickled ginger sauce
  14. Sesame seeds
  15. 1garlic clove
  16. Olive oil
  17. Salt and pepper
  18. 1 TBShoney

Cooking Instructions

20 mins
  1. 1

    Thinly slice broccoli, tomatoes, pickled ginger, pepper dews and cabbage and set aside.

  2. 2

    To make the sauce: add all liquids (olive oil, pickled ginger sauce, pepper dew sauce, apple cider vinegar, honey, lemon juices, crushed garlic and salt and pepper) into bowl and stir well

  3. 3

    Cook your rice and set aside before and let it cook down before (if you have any left over rice this is a great use of leftovers from night before).

  4. 4

    Once everything is set aside and rice has cooled down - Mix it all together and enjoy on its own or with any meat or fish of choice !!
